The Senior Manager of Payroll manages the processing of domestic and international payrolls. The Senior Manager plans, develops and implements forward looking payroll processes/procedures and revises current processes/procedures to improve accuracy and enable scalability in a rapidly growing company. This position requires strong payroll experience, commitment to high standards, excellent customer service skills and the ability to handle confidential information.

What you'll do:

  • Process US and Canada bi-weekly payrolls ensuring accurate and timely processing.
  • Manage monthly international payroll operations, coordinating with local payroll providers and internal teams to deliver pay accurately, timely, effectively, within all regulatory, labor and tax guidelines.
  • Partner with Accounting to ensure accurate general ledger reporting and reconciliations
  • Drive process standardization, automation, and continuous process improvement to ensure efficiency and effectiveness to support the company’s growth
  • Provide prompt, professional, and efficient customer service to employees who have questions regarding their pay, deductions, and other payroll-related questions
  • Ensure payroll processes are administered in compliance with internal company policies, as well as applicable country, federal and state regulations or legislation, including applicable wage and hour regulations
  • Provide ad hoc payroll reporting as needed
  • Additional responsibilities include management of global payroll service implementations, coordination with teams to integrate payroll systems with other upstream and downstream systems, and leading or participating in other global initiatives
  • Assist senior leadership in defining strategic plans relate to global payroll operations, including HRIS/payroll system assessment
  • Process equity transactions as they relate to payroll
  • Own registration process for new state tax compliance.
  • Assist with any external audits

What we're looking for:

  • Strong functional Payroll knowledge and a minimum of 7 years experience in payroll processing multi-pay groups and tax jurisdictions.
  • Must have demonstrated ability to multitask, be detail oriented, and provide excellent customer service.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ills with demonstrated ability to investigate and identify system issues and problems.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and experience leading a team.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word and Excel, including report writing skills.
  • Attention to detail, ability to carefully audit payroll records to identify errors before payment is made.
  • Knowledge of withholding tax, related tax filings, tax policy and employment regulations as they relate to payroll.
  • Ability to analyze and interpret payroll data.
  • Understanding of multi-jurisdiction, stock transactions and deferrals.
  • Ability to handle numerous priorities in a dynamic and growing environment.
  • Skilled in developing strong working relationships internally and externally.
  • Ability to prioritize and work to tight deadlines.
  • Experience implementing payroll systems
